Magnesium metal reacts with HCl solution, liberating H2 gas and generating Mg2+ cations in solution. A 2.970-g sample of Mg metal is added to 50.0 mL of a 4.00 M HCl solution, and the reaction goes to completion. How many grams of H2 are formed?
